City officials said utility rates must be raised to balance the budget. Its not fair to shift the burden onto residents with already high utility rates. According to the minutes from the last commission meeting ...in July 2013, after a heated discussion, the Commission passed an Ordinance for a five percent per year rate increase for electric for three years. This was brought to the attention of our new City Manager and the Commission was reminded that it promised to review this every year. New rates to become effective with all electric bills rendered on or after 1 November 2013, which represents a 5% increase over the current rates. It also provides for a 5% rate increase on 1 November 2014, and on 1 November 2015..... It seems that our utilities are higher then most in this county and are going to increase 5% this year and 5% again next year.. will the commission actually keep its promise and review the need for the increase or will they just let it ride?
